## Build Provenance: Clock Skew on Agents

The Lintwood build farm signs artifacts with agent-local timestamps. During the March audit we found two agents drifting up to ninety seconds, which made provenance ordering ambiguous across the Quillbase pipeline. All agents now sync against the internal chrony pool every five minutes, and builds abort if skew exceeds two seconds. The reference build verified under the corrected clocks is recorded below.

session token of kagup-hahaf = htk3_2b8

Subject: On-call handoff — Tidepool CSV Import Wizard

Welcome to the rotation. As the security reviewer flagged last quarter, the import wizard is our most sensitive surface: it parses untrusted files, so treat every alert about malformed uploads seriously. Rejections are logged with a sanitized sample, never the raw file. If you see repeated rejections from one tenant, follow the containment checklist rather than improvising. That checklist, the parser threat model, and prior review findings are all maintained on the internal page below.

wiki page, bawig-yawep: https://jenkins.nelvrotech.local/ticket/build/projects/view/view/pages/view/a285c2b5588ad4f337d9b5f2

## Changed defaults

Heads up: the Ledgerline tax-rate lookup cache now defaults to a 15-minute TTL instead of 24 hours. Turns out rates in the Veldt County sandbox were going stale mid-demo, which was embarrassing. Eviction is now LRU rather than FIFO, and the cache warms on boot. If you're reviewing, check that nothing hardcodes the old TTL. The new defaults land as follows.

deployment values, bajop-taweg:
holwyn:
  log_level: debug
  metrics_host: metrics.holwyn.zemvarsys.internal
  pool_size: 32